Campervan scam in the UK

A single mother and social worker from Doncaster lost nearly £10,000 after buying a campervan on eBay. The vehicle had a rusted chassis deemed unfit for use. The seller blocked the buyer, and the bank could not recover the funds. She is raising donations to cover the loss.

Insurance scam at Tanzania border

A Brazilian couple driving a motorhome crossed from Malawi into Tanzania, paying $185 in cash. At the border, an official tried to sell mandatory insurance for $60, but the travelers checked the official website and got a policy for $35. According to the iOverlander app, some tourists paid for insurance but never received documents.

Hidden defects in a compact motorhome

An American couple sold a compact 1990s motorhome immediately after purchase. The vehicle was too cramped for two adults, had a faulty generator, and high running costs.

RV RouteFinder launches 60-second route verification app

RV RouteFinder LLC has launched a mobile app for motorhome and travel trailer owners. The tool verifies if a planned route accommodates a vehicle's height, weight, length, and width in under 60 seconds, using TomTom's commercial routing data. The subscription-based app is available on iOS and Android and is designed to complement existing navigation platforms.

Grand Canyon ranks ninth busiest US national park for summer RV visits

According to Blue Capital Holdings data, Arizona's Grand Canyon National Park recorded 124,968 summer RV visits over five years (2021–2025), ranking ninth nationally. Glacier National Park in Montana led with 429,693 visits, followed by Yosemite in California with 423,672. In 2025, Grand Canyon visits dropped 20% year-on-year to 20,854, attributed to heat, crowding, and access issues. The North Rim reopened May 15, 2026, after the Dragon Bravo Fire, but the North Rim Campground will open in June without water or RV hookups, with Stage 2 fire restrictions in place.

Ford Maverick Hybrid AWD Towed a 3,014-Pound Camper, But the 355-Pound Tongue Weight Is the Real Story

A 2025 Ford Maverick Lariat Hybrid AWD with the 4K Tow Package towed a single-axle camper weighing 3,014 pounds dry on 55-mph roads. After adding 450 pounds of cargo to the trailer and 200 pounds in the truck bed, the total combination approached the vehicle's limits. The tongue weight of 355 pounds, near the 400-pound maximum, raised concerns about using a weight-distributing hitch on the unibody Maverick. The owner opted for a sway bar kit instead.

GMC Sierra EV owner tows 28-foot Airstream 224 miles without charging stop

A GMC Sierra EV owner towed a 28-foot Airstream 224 miles from Brooklyn to Somerville, Massachusetts, without stopping to charge, arriving with 14% battery remaining. The trip was conducted at an average speed of 60-65 mph. The implied full-pack towing range is approximately 260 miles. The result highlights the capabilities of large-battery electric pickups when towing aerodynamic trailers.
